    • Appleton Post-Crescent Sunday, May 1, 2005

      West, Ed Ed west, age 91, of Appleton, passed away on Thursday, April 28, 2005. He was born on a farm in Freedom, WI on March 29, 1914 to Henry and Minni (Ebben) West. While ranching in Idaho, he married Isabel Nuxoll on October 17, 1939. They returned to Wisconsin in 1945. Ed worked at Riverside Paper and was in the home rental business. He retired in 1976 and they spent the winters in San Diego. He loved playing cards, camping, the Brewers, the Packers and being with his family. He is survived by his wife of 65 years, his children: Lee (Betty) West and Dena West of Appleton; Harold (Anne) West, Clifford (Karen) West and Wilma (Rick) Gates of San Diego and Roger (David) West of Hawaii. He is also survived by 15 loving grandchildren and 16 great-grandchildren. He was preceded in death by his daughter, Betty Ann on February 14, 2005, and two infant sons, eight brothers and five sisters. His body has been donated to the University of Wisconsin to be used for prolonging the life of others. Guests will be received at 10:30 with a Memorial Mass at 11:30 a.m., Tuesday, May 3 at St. Piux X Catholic Church with Fr. John Schuetze officiating. No flowers please.
    • SOURCE: APPLETON POST CRESCENT
      Isabel and Ed West, 1616 N. Linwood Ave., Appleton, were honored for 60 years of marriage with an October 19th family dinner at their home in Chula Vista, California.
      Ed and the former Isabel Nuxoll were united in marriage October 17, 1939, at St. Anthony Parish, Greencreek, Idaho.
      They have lived in Appleton since then and currently spend six months each year in California. Ed was employed by Riverside Paper Co. until his retirement in 1966.
      The Wests have seven children: Lee (Betty) Appleton; Dena (Gus) Zielke, Appleton; Harold (Anne), Chula Vista, Ca.; Cliff (Karen), Spring Valley, Ca.; Wilma (Rick) Gates, Spring Valley, Ca.; Betty Farmer, Houston; and Roger, Konakaila, Hawaii. There are fifteen grandchildren and eight great grandchildren.
